Originally Posted by David48
Rev it up to around 5K RPM then drop the clutch and hope the tires grab. But keep in mind a 1MZ-FE is faster than a KA.
They make more power(to the crank), but I wouldn't say they are faster then a KA.

dumping the clutch is not the way to do it on street radials, in my opinion.

Next time you go, hold the rpms at like 25-3000, w/e you are comfortable with and slip the clutch out as you gradually increase the throttle input until the clutch is fully engaged and then go full throttle.

Now, I have never ran a 240 at the track, but as far as most cars I have, this has worked well for me.
